I was part of teEm tour edge last year and received the putter for testing. I liked how it lined up, the shape (very Spider X-ish) and putted pretty well with it. But the sound was pretty loud and offputting. If it was lights out and improved my stats I’d overlook that but it didn’t. It was no better than what I was gaming at the time. As JB has mentioned many times with other equipment, if there are other products out there that check all the boxes, why compromise. So I moved on from it.
